An opportunity has arisen for a **Purchasing Programme Coordinator** to join the Procurement department in a rapidly expanding and exciting work environment.

Adopting a support role within an exciting procurement function, the role holder will help to facilitate a best practice approach to purchasing programme management across a developing team. Including, but not limited to effective delivery of defined procurement objectives against Fortescue WAE’s New Product Creation System (NPCS) launch process. In addition, the role holder will act as the conduit between the supply chain and programme management functions ensuring a clear cascade of both project purchasing status and programme metrics respectively.

**Job role**:

- Representing the procurement function in NPCS gateway reviews in support of effective programme launch for assigned programmes.
- Responsible for managing and reporting against the right to left nomination plan for the purchasing team on directed projects.
- Support with the development of the purchasing programme management suite of standard documentation/ templates for project KPI reporting.
- Responsible for the on-time delivery of conforming materials and parts, for new and existing product in conjunction with supplier quality assurance team.
- Facilitate the creation of Product/Category/Commodity/Programme procurement strategies gaining consensus with internal and external stakeholders.
- Work closely with the commodity and logistics teams to ensure appropriate sourcing, logistics and packaging strategies are in place to facilitate the smooth launch of assigned projects.
- Manage purchased parts, obtain BoM with forecast volume from assigned Business Unit, and provide pricing updates.
- Monitor and report targets, and overall supplier status, while identifying and benchmarking suppliers.
- Identify cost improvement opportunities by localisation, direct profit, point of purchase optimization, support and lead VA/VE, and cost negotiations with the supply base prior to programme launch.
- Chair regular business and programme reviews with key suppliers ensuring strategic alignment is achieved.
- Create, develop, and continuously improve the business procurement processes and procedures within a multi programme environment.
- The post holder will undertake other duties as may be required to achieve the Company’s objectives, commensurate with the grading of the post.

**You’ll have**:

- Good problem-solving skills.
- Ability to work under own initiative and under pressure, in a controlled manner.
- Strong analytical skills allied with an ability and commitment to meet deadlines.
- Build and develop interdepartmental relationships within WAE to provide overall business improvement.
- Excellent communication skills both written and verbal.
- Strong data driven and visual reporting skills, ensuring quantified status and risk is communicated.
- Knowledge of ISO/IATF quality systems, preferred.
- Purchasing programme management professional with experience of adopting APQP framework within a manufacturing environment preferred.
- Strong negotiation and influencing skills
- Microsoft Excel and Office skills.
- Supplier visits are part of the role, so a clean driving license is essential.
